About twenty minutes after I installed MS anti-spyware I
click on the shortcut and system is unable to find the exe.

This has happened everytime after a new install. I have
done this about ten times now.
When I uninstall from "add remove programs" I get a
message that some .dll's were not unregistered.
I have turned on the tea timer for spybot S&D and it tells
me that the startup .exe is being removed, but do not know
which program is removing it.

Any ideas?

Beau - it is possible that some active process is removing things that you
would rather not have removed.

I recommend 1) download Microsoft Antispyware, and save the installation
package somewhere handy like the desktop.
2) run MSCONFIG and set the checkbox for diagnostic mode startup, and
restart your system in that mode. If you use a software firewall,
disconnect from the Internet--the software firewall will likely be disabled
while in this boot mode.
3) install and run Microsoft antispyware in this diagnostic boot mode,
scanning until a full scan comes through clean.

Then restart in normal mode and see whether the behavior has changed.
